TWO historic gardens will be throwing open their gates so the public can enjoy this year's stunning display of snowdrops.
Parcevall Hall Gardens, at Skyreholme, will hold a Snowdrop Weekend on Saturday and Sunday between 10am and 4pm.
As the gardens are on a steep hillside, visitors are advised to wear walking shoes with good grips and to take care on the woodland paths.
Entry is £4 for adults and free for children under 12 and the money should be put in the honesty box at the door of the gardens office by the main entrance.
There will be no refreshments available as the gardens do not officially open for the new season until April 1.
Meanwhile more than 50 varieties of snowdrops can be viewed in the gardens of Austwick Hall Hotel, Austwick, every Sunday in February between noon and 4pm.
The hotel is also taking part in the National Gardens Scheme's Snowdrop Festival and will hold an special open gardens event on Wednesday, February 24, from noon to 4pm.
Admission is £4 for adults and free for children free and homemade teas will be available.
